First Memories of Shopping

If I wanted to buy a dress I went to Bell Bros. or D Hill Carter.

My earliest memory of shops and shopping was working as an errand girl for McConnell’s & McAvoy’s on Preston Rd; it was a grocery shop.

My mum and my nana had ran shops themselves.  Nana’s shop was called E Short and we lived above the shop.

When I was first married, I did all my shopping at the Hadrian, on the corner of Saville St. and Howdon Rd.  If I wanted dresses, I went to Bell Bros or D Hill Carter, they were both nice shops.  I also bought school stuff there, there was a good selection.

Norma High’s memories of shops & shopping, (born 1935).
